Definitions:

Photosynthesis

The process by which green plants and some other organisms use sunlight to synthesize nutrients from carbon dioxide and water, generating oxygen as a byproduct.

Evolution

The process through which species of organisms undergo changes over time through genetic variation and natural selection.

Cellular Respiration

A set of metabolic processes that take place within cells to convert biochemical energy from nutrients into ATP, and then release waste products.
